First impression out of the box? They look sharp – a super clean, all-black colorway. The leather quality feels decent, "maybe" not the absolute best, but the iconic silhouette is just classic. At around $180 USD, it’s a standard price for a Jordan 1. They look powerful and serious, straight up. On foot now. The black air jordan 1 feels exactly how you expect — classic, supportive, but firm. They have that nice, structured feel. I like the leather — it’s not super-premium, but it’ll crease and age nicely. Pros? Easily the most versatile shoe in your collection. A major con? The flat footbed. If you need cushioning — maybe look at the AJ1 Zoom CMFT instead. In conclusion: the black Air Jordan 1 is a solid 8/10 for me. It nails the essentials of a great sneaker: looks, quality, and versatility. Would I cop? Yeah, I already did—and I don't regret it. Just pair it with some thicker socks for the first few wears!
